to be honest, but how many people model in perspektive mode? I don't, or
only once in a month. if it will work, but not "too" well, it should be
added anyway, maybe after some time, one has the right idea to make it the
same awesome feature in perspective mode.

On 4/4/07, trip somewhere <trip0o at gmail.com> wrote:
>
> To add to this lengthy discussion. Modo has this zoom to feature by
> default. And it works soooo smoothly. Someone made a patch before, It
> worked in Ortho view but not to well in perspective view. Ton I think
> changed it to Shift Border only in Ortho, but that is hardly a
> replacement.
>
> Thats all, this talk about keyboard shortcuts is silly at best. Just
> add a pref and get over it.
